Linux – How to play and seek video and audio from separate sources simultaneously

linuxvideo

I have these files:

  • video.mkv (with no sound)
  • audio_en.mp3
  • audio_ru.mp3
  • audio_pl.mp3

And I want to simultaneously play video.mkv and audio_en.mp3 and simultaneously seek in those files (move forward and backward) while playing.

Even better would be playing and seeking at the same time in multiple audio files.

Best Answer

Cinelerra or other software for video, audio manipulation can play from multiple sources. So it can seek (play) in multiple sources.

MPlayer can also play from separate sources. Which is basically what I was looking for:

mplayer video.mkv -audiofile audio_en.mp3

In older versions of MPlayer, the option was called just -audio.
